Analysis Of Mechanical Performance Of Space Steel Spiral Staircase

Steel spiral staircase has been widely used in structural engineering due to its novel shape and beautiful spatial effect.However,there are not many researches on its theoretical analysis and design methods,and there is no definite design regulations in the relevant specifications.In this paper,a special study is carried out on the complicated calculation problems of the irregular shape of the spiral staircase and the unclear transmission of the steel spiral staircase.The main contents are as follows:1.Structural selection analysis: Based on the study of stiffness,the frequency and mode characteristics of steel spiral staircases are studied through modal analysis methods.The influences of parameters such as the way of setting the rod and the section of the ladder on the stiffness of the structure are discussed,and the structure of the staircase is determined.Reasonable composition and arrangement.2.Structural ultimate bearing analysis: Through the ultimate bearing analysis of the steel spiral staircase under different load conditions,the ultimate bearing capacity,plastic development and deformation of the structure are studied,and the structural weak links and the maximum bearing capacity are determined to improve the structure.Design provides theoretical support.3.Structural elastoplastic time history analysis: Through the elasto-plastic time history analysis of steel spiral staircases under different dimensional seismic waves,the seismic response characteristics of the structures are studied,and the displacement time history curves,stress distributions,and earthquakes are obtained.The weak links that may exist under the effect provide the basis for evaluating the earthquake resistance of the structure.4.Evaluation of structural comfort: By using the Fourier series model to describe the characteristics of walking force,human-induced vibration is simplified as forced resonance,the applied pedestrian load model is determined and its vibration analysis is performed,and different loads are obtained.The dynamic response of the stairs andthe analysis of the comfort of the stairs according to the specifications of each country provide a reference for the evaluation of comfort.
